LITTLE ROCK, Ark. (March, 15 2023) — Entrepreneurs in Central Arkansas and beyond are invited to participate in Techstars Startup Weekend, a unique opportunity to develop and pitch new business ideas hosted by The Venture Center. The event will be held from 6:30 pm, April 14 to 8:00 pm, April 16 at the Little Rock Technology Park located at 417 Main Street. 

 

The event is open to all, and people with any level of experience in entrepreneurship are encouraged to join. Expert mentors and facilitators will guide participants in developing business solutions in HealthTech, AgTech, EdTech and community affairs to help them gain a deeper understanding of pitching, business model creation, prototyping, designing and market validation. “An event like this is critical to fueling innovative thinkers who are determined to succeed, but are still in search of resources and support to move their business ideas forward,” said Arthur Orduña, executive director of The Venture Center. “Entrepreneurs who are now leading billion-dollar companies have participated in events identical to this, and we’re excited to uncover and uplift the potential here in Central Arkansas.” 

 

Zapier, a workflow automation company in Columbia, Missouri, and EquipmentShare, a construction equipment rental agency in Little Rock, are both proven success stories and products of identical Startup Weekends. 

 

Over the course of the weekend, teams will compete for the $2,500 prize in each category and present to a panel of judges including:

 

  • Jeston George, Apptegy
  • Dr. Kevin W. Sexton, University of Arkansas Medical Sciences
  • Chad Brown, Circumference Group
  • Dr. Angela Kremers, University of Arkansas – Pulaski Technical College
  • Dr. Christine Cotton, University of Arkansas at Little Rock

About The Venture Center
The Venture Center is a globally recognized Arkansas-based Entrepreneurial Support Organization (ESO) that helps entrepreneurs turn their start-ups into viable, high-growth businesses. By leveraging the expertise of a world-class team of mentors, intensive programming, and introductions to the investor community, The Venture Center serves as an engine for economic growth in Arkansas and beyond.  Learn more at www.venturecenter.co.
